There are two kinds of OpenAI traffic in a server log. GPTBot crawls to collect training data. ChatGPT-User fires when a real person, mid-conversation, asks something that makes ChatGPT fetch your page right now.

Across 125 connected business sites over 12 weeks: GPTBot made 39,042 visits. ChatGPT-User made 147,830.

AI traffic to business websites is now roughly 4:1 usage over training. A live human is on the other end of most OpenAI hits. Add OAI-SearchBot's 26,181 search-index fetches and the picture sharpens: the majority of OpenAI's presence on these sites happens at answer time, when a citation can turn into a customer.

The same server-side lens gives the cleanest market-share reading we know of, because it works even when browsers send no referrer. Of user-triggered AI fetches: ChatGPT 96.0%, Claude 3.2%, Perplexity 0.8%. Referral clicks tell the same story more loudly - 17,007 identifiable clicks from chatgpt.com in four weeks against 83 from Claude, Perplexity, Copilot and Gemini combined - though referral counts undercount every engine whose apps strip the referrer, so treat the fetch-based split as the honest one. Public data lands in the same place: the ChatGPT-vs-Google traffic tracker shows ChatGPT at roughly three-quarters of all AI-assistant referrals web-wide, and industry analyses published this month put its share of standalone AI referrals above 90%. Three methods, one verdict on concentration.

The practical shift: content strategy for AI is no longer about being in a training set someday. It's about being the page an assistant fetches in the four seconds after a customer asks. That page needs to load fast, answer in its first lines, and state facts an engine can lift.

Methodology

Data: EZY.ai's 556-domain research panel - 125 connected business websites (WordPress and Cloudflare) with server-side logs, and 387 never-connected audited sites, 27 Apr-19 Jul 2026, UTC. Bots identified by user agent with signature verification where available. Panel skews toward small-business sites whose owners sought an AI-visibility tool. Aggregates only.
